The scene opens up in the locker room of Enmity, although with MGK still kind of missing from the scene, for the exception of his one match against Mr. Mysterio on Gastro, it had pretty much just become the locker room of Tara. She was leaning down and tying her heel boots at this particular moment with her bangs dangling below, and her wet hair that was tied back into a ponytail going over her shoulder and also hanging below her face while she was still tying her boots. After finishing tying the boots, she sat up on her couch and fixed her shirt as it clung to her body. There was a look of frustration of what she would have to step into this next week; two matches with Mr. Happy. At ‘In Harm’s (Geta)Way’, as well as ‘Ruthless & Reckless’. She lets out a sigh before finally speaking to the cameras.
“I don’t necessarily know what our Executive Director has against me, but he seems to have something against me…putting me in a match with Mr. Happy, who is downright a psycho. I mean, seriously, who the hell does he think he is? Walking around outside of my house? Watching me sleep? The man shouldn’t be in the ring, he should be in jail!”
Tara stared into the camera with a stern look. She allowed a pause for a brief moment before continuing.
“If this is what you want to do, though, that’s fine. I’ll take on Mr. Happy in the middle of that ring, and I hear that he’s going to try to avoid me in that six-man tag at In Harm’s (Geta)Way…but he should rethink that entire strategy, because I’m going to drag him into the ring if I need to. I’m going to hurt him on Wednesday, and when Sunday rolls around; you will scream my name, Mr. Happy. If you want to go home alone and abuse yourself while screaming my name, I’m not going to tell you not to! In fact, I think I’m flattered. But sweetie, we’re not right for each other. If I have to beat you within an inch of your life, and force you to scream my name, and leave you broken in the middle of that ring; so be it. I’m not some high school girl, I’m not going to tell you how much I don’t want to hurt you, or how sorry I am for you. Because I’m not. I want to hurt you. I’m not sorry for you. You are a joke to this ring, you are a joke to life. You and your whole family should’ve stuck to the circus, where freaks belong.”
Tara sat still in her seat for a couple seconds before putting one of her arms on the armrest, and her feet up onto the coffee table and resuming.
“This Wednesday, Mr. Happy won’t be fighting alone. He’ll be fighting with Tyrone Smith as one of his partners, as well as Primal…well, we’ve seen how much of a bitch Primal really is! He couldn’t get the job done against Jason at Decimation, and then when I called him out on it, what did he do? He had a fit! Look at him now; he couldn’t even defeat Kris Destiny to earn a shot to face Raven, to then earn a shot to face Jason in a rematch. What’s he doing about that? Oh yeah, he’s crying!
He’s crying because Chris Kanyon, who I’m forced to team with, forced him to lose the match. He’s blaming everyone but himself, and crying to the Executive Director to make things right; and what does our Executive Director do? He grants his every wish! Oh, a five count match? Sure! For the number one contender spot for the No Mercy Championship? Absolutely! You, Primal, I have said it before…have become one of the biggest disgraces to the XHF. When I first saw you step into that ring, I saw you as being one of the most promising wrestlers of the XHF, I saw you as a future…someone that MGK and I could eventually pass this torch to. You dropped the ball. You cried. You whined. You didn’t want to get the fuck back to your feet and earn your way from the bottom…you wanted to cry to our Executive Director and make him give you the match that you wanted! You did exactly that, and now what? You’re going to beat a nobody to become the number one contender, and then you’re going to face Jason and choke again? If that’s what you want to do, go for it.”
She waves her hand at the camera acting like she didn’t care so much as to what Primal did. The only reason she even did care about Primal was because she would be on the opposite side of the ring this Wednesday to face off against her team…she felt it to be more unfortunate that she would have to rely on Chris Kanyon, but if this is who she was going to be given as a partner, then she would have to accept it.
“The final person that I’ll be facing on Wednesday is Tyrone Smith.”
She paused for a moment while looking towards the ceiling and thinking a little bit about this name. The man who had taken Tara to her limit the last time that they stepped into the ring against each other, although she wouldn’t admit it.
“Are you serious?”
Another pause here as she stared into the camera, more dumbfounded by the fact that she would have to step into the ring with Crazy Boy again.
“Tyrone, I thought for sure that you would have learned your lesson the last time that we stepped into the ring…what have you done since the last time you fought me? You defeated Spike West a couple times. You defeated Pyro. You defeated Jayson Matthews. You defeated Mr. Mysterio. What do those names mean to me? Absolutely nothing. You’re the XHF Chaotic Champion, congratulations! It’s a belt that nobody cares about. Anybody that matters, I should say. Do you really think that just because you beat a few nobodies, and have been on a little bit of a hot streak, means that you’re going to defeat my team and I? No.”
Still looking into the camera, Tara finally brought her feet back down to the floor before getting up to her feet and taking a few steps forward. The sound of her heels hitting the floor stood out quite a bit with the slow steps she took.
“All three of you are walking into your own demise at In Harm’s (Geta)Way. The fact of the matter is that I have more talent in that ring than any of you, combined! I guarantee that I could step into that ring, gauntlet style…much like I did with the RCMP back in December of 2006...and I could win. Because I am that damn good in that ring. Wrestling…it’s what I do. It’s what I was born to do. Beating all of you…being better than all of you. Well, that’s just how good I am.
There’s another new person running around the back right now…”
She tapped her finger on her chin while she was thinking about who it was.
“Brad Kane!”
She says with some enthusiasm, and a smirk coming to her face.
“The last time that I stepped into the ring with him it was him that got a pin fall victory over me… for the XHF World Championship. Well, that doesn’t suit so well with me! Brad, I have a victory over you. Just as I have a victory over your dumbass of a brother. The thing that damages me is that a nobody like you, who just tucks your tail between your legs and runs every time something that’s a challenge for you comes up. You’re not running this time, Brad. You signed that contract with the XHF. And after I finish with Mr. Happy, believe me, I will wrap my chain around your neck and drag you out to that ring if I have to…if that’s what it’ll take for you to finally lay in that ring and I will finally have my redemption.
Until then, though. I’ll see Tyrone, Primal, and Mr. Happy at Wednesday. And Mr. Happy…you will be screaming my name next Sunday.”
Tara walks out of her locker room, only hearing the sounds of her heel clicking against the floor as the scene finally fades to black.
